时间:2023-11-06 14:05:24
网站编辑:逆战加特林bug详解:如何避免无限刷新?
作为一个网站编辑,我深知用户体验的重要性,因此,在文章编写过程中,我会尽可能详细地解释问题,并提供有效的解决方案。本文将介绍如何避免加特林bug,该bug可能导致网站无限刷新,影响用户体验。
一、什么是加特林bug?
加特林bug(GATRIN)是一种跨站脚本攻击(XSS)漏洞,最早在2017年11月被公开。这个漏洞存在于某些网站的登录功能中,攻击者通过在页面上注入恶意脚本,窃取用户的敏感信息,如用户名、密码、邮箱等。
攻击者通过在页面上注入恶意脚本,可以窃取用户的敏感信息,如用户名、密码、邮箱等。这些信息可能包括用户名、密码、信用卡信息等,一旦泄露,会给用户带来严重的后果。
2. 锁定用户账号由于加特林bug会导致网站无限刷新,因此用户无法登录,也就无法访问其他网站。这意味着攻击者可以锁定用户的账号,限制其对网站的访问。
3. 占用服务器资源加特林bug会导致网站无限刷新,从而占用服务器资源。这可能导致网站的其他用户无法正常访问,影响网站的性能。
三、如何避免加特林bug?
1. 更新网站脚本加特林bug可能存在于某些网站的登录功能中。为了防止加特林bug,网站管理员应尽快更新网站的脚本,修复已知的漏洞。
2. 输入验证在网站登录过程中,应采用输入验证的方式,避免恶意脚本通过。这样可以有效防止加特林bug的发生。
3. 分段输出在网站输出用户密码等敏感信息时,应采用分段输出的方式,防止恶意脚本整个字符串被泄露。
4. 使用CSP开启浏览器的安全策略(CSP),可以有效防止跨站脚本攻击。CSP策略可以限制网站可以访问的资源,有效防止加特林bug发生。
加特林bug可能导致网站无限刷新,影响用户体验。通过更新网站脚本、输入验证、分段输出和使用CSP等方法,可以有效避免加特林bug的发生,保护用户的个人信息和网站的安全。